Transaction 581b29d5b497dcc62801120646e3f61acbf02d3dfaf0eba809694609dcd5fcc2

1 Input
2 Outputs
  • 581b29d5b497dcc62801120646e3f61acbf02d3dfaf0eba809694609dcd5fcc2:0
  • value  6636000
    address  1KpdV9Gg2hF8kEx6WdiE12ZP9tTKJSwvp5
  • 581b29d5b497dcc62801120646e3f61acbf02d3dfaf0eba809694609dcd5fcc2:1
  • value  38553990
    address  3G8UeohmMgnhqNbMKL6pyZEaZnf2auJmeY